Upper Darby, PA, located just outside of Philadelphia, is a bustling suburban community with a rich history and diverse population. Known for its proximity to the city, Upper Darby offers a mix of residential neighborhoods, parks, and cultural attractions. It provides residents with access to urban amenities while maintaining a quieter suburban feel, making it an attractive place to live for families and retirees alike.
Costs of Memory Care in Upper Darby
The cost of memory care in Upper Darby, PA, typically ranges from $4,500 to $7,500 per month. The cost varies depending on the facility, level of care required, and the type of amenities offered.
Average Income in Upper Darby
The average household income in Upper Darby, PA, is approximately $50,000 per year. Income levels can vary significantly across different neighborhoods within the town, with some areas having higher average incomes.
